Explore BasketInvestment Analysis

Yum China
YUMC
Pros
- Yum China delivered above-expected earnings and revenue growth in Q3, driven by strong same-store sales and a significant increase in delivery sales.
- The company is expanding rapidly, with plans to open 1,600 to 1,800 new stores in 2025 and a growing franchise mix for its major brands.
- Yum China is returning substantial capital to shareholders, targeting $3 billion in returns between 2025 and 2026.
Considerations
- Same-store sales growth remains modest at 1%, indicating limited pricing power or customer traffic gains in a competitive market.
- Net profit margins are under pressure from rising costs and increased investment in new store openings and digital infrastructure.
- The company faces regulatory and macroeconomic risks in China, including potential changes in consumer spending and government policy.

Omnicom
OMC
Pros
- Omnicom reported better-than-expected earnings and revenue growth in Q3, with solid organic revenue increases and strong operational efficiency.
- The company is progressing with a major merger with Interpublic Group, which is expected to create significant growth opportunities and cost synergies.
- Omnicom is investing in digital transformation and AI-driven platforms, positioning itself for long-term competitiveness in the marketing sector.
Considerations
- Operating income margins have declined year-on-year, reflecting increased costs and competitive pressures in the advertising industry.
- Regional performance is uneven, with growth in the US offset by declines in Europe, exposing the company to geographic volatility.
- The merger with Interpublic Group carries execution risks and potential regulatory hurdles that could delay or complicate integration.
